REST Resource: properties.reportingDataAnnotations

منبع: ReportingDataAnnotation

حاشیه‌نویسی داده‌های گزارشی، نظری است که به تاریخ‌های خاصی برای گزارش داده‌ها متصل است.

نمایندگی JSON
{
  "name": string,
  "title": string,
  "description": string,
  "color": enum (Color),
  "systemGenerated": boolean,

  // Union field target can be only one of the following:
  "annotationDate": {
    object (Date)
  },
  "annotationDateRange": {
    object (DateRange)
  }
  // End of list of possible types for union field target.
}
فیلدها
name

string

مورد نیاز. شناسه. نام منبع این حاشیه نویسی داده گزارش. قالب: 'properties/{property_id}/reportingDataAnnotations/{reportingDataAnnotation}' قالب: 'properties/123/reportingDataAnnotations/456'

title

string

مورد نیاز. عنوان قابل خواندن توسط انسان برای این حاشیه نویسی داده گزارش.

description

string

اختیاری. توضیحات برای این حاشیه نویسی داده گزارش.

color

enum ( Color )

مورد نیاز. رنگ مورد استفاده برای نمایش این حاشیه نویسی داده گزارش.

systemGenerated

boolean

فقط خروجی اگر درست باشد، این حاشیه نویسی توسط سیستم Google Analytics ایجاد شده است. حاشیه نویسی های تولید شده توسط سیستم را نمی توان به روز یا حذف کرد.

target میدانی اتحادیه هدف برای این target حاشیه نویسی داده گزارش تنها می تواند یکی از موارد زیر باشد:
annotationDate

object ( Date )

در صورت تنظیم، حاشیه نویسی داده های گزارش برای تاریخ خاصی است که توسط این قسمت نشان داده شده است. تاریخ باید یک تاریخ معتبر با مجموعه سال، ماه و روز باشد. تاریخ ممکن است در گذشته، حال یا آینده باشد.

annotationDateRange

object ( DateRange )

در صورت تنظیم، حاشیه نویسی داده های گزارش برای محدوده ای از تاریخ های نشان داده شده توسط این قسمت است.

تاریخ

نمایانگر یک تاریخ تقویم کامل یا جزئی، مانند روز تولد است. زمان روز و منطقه زمانی یا در جای دیگری مشخص شده است یا ناچیز است. تاریخ مربوط به تقویم میلادی است. این می تواند نشان دهنده یکی از موارد زیر باشد:

  • تاریخ کامل، با مقادیر سال، ماه و روز غیر صفر.
  • یک ماه و روز، با یک سال صفر (مثلاً یک سالگرد).
  • یک سال به تنهایی، با یک ماه صفر و یک روز صفر.
  • یک سال و یک ماه، با روز صفر (مثلاً تاریخ انقضای کارت اعتباری).

انواع مرتبط:

نمایندگی JSON
{
  "year": integer,
  "month": integer,
  "day": integer
}
فیلدها
year

integer

سال تاریخ. برای تعیین تاریخ بدون سال باید از 1 تا 9999 یا 0 باشد.

month

integer

ماه از یک سال. باید از 1 تا 12 یا 0 باشد تا یک سال بدون ماه و روز مشخص شود.

day

integer

روز یک ماه. باید از 1 تا 31 باشد و برای سال و ماه معتبر باشد، یا 0 برای مشخص کردن یک سال به تنهایی یا یک سال و ماهی که در آن روز مهم نیست، معتبر باشد.

محدوده تاریخ

محدوده تاریخ یک حاشیه نویسی داده گزارش را نشان می دهد، هر دو تاریخ شروع و پایان شامل می شوند. مناطق زمانی بر اساس ویژگی والد است.

نمایندگی JSON
{
  "startDate": {
    object (Date)
  },
  "endDate": {
    object (Date)
  }
}
فیلدها
startDate

object ( Date )

مورد نیاز. تاریخ شروع این محدوده باید یک تاریخ معتبر با مجموعه سال، ماه و روز باشد. تاریخ ممکن است در گذشته، حال یا آینده باشد.

endDate

object ( Date )

مورد نیاز. تاریخ پایان برای این محدوده. باید یک تاریخ معتبر با مجموعه سال، ماه و روز باشد. این تاریخ باید بزرگتر یا مساوی با تاریخ شروع باشد.

رنگ

رنگ هایی که ممکن است برای این حاشیه نویسی داده گزارش استفاده شود

Enums
COLOR_UNSPECIFIED رنگ ناشناخته یا مشخص نشده است.
PURPLE رنگ بنفش.
BROWN رنگ قهوه ای.
BLUE رنگ آبی.
GREEN رنگ سبز.
RED رنگ قرمز.
CYAN رنگ فیروزه ای.
ORANGE رنگ نارنجی. (فقط برای حاشیه نویسی های تولید شده توسط سیستم استفاده می شود)

روش ها

create

یک حاشیه نویسی داده های گزارشی ایجاد می کند.

delete

حاشیه نویسی داده های گزارش را حذف می کند.

get

یک حاشیه نویسی داده گزارش دهی را جستجو کنید.

list

فهرست تمام حاشیه نویسی های داده های گزارش شده در یک ملک.

patch

یک حاشیه نویسی داده گزارش را به روز می کند.